Author Name Evans, Thomas (1742-1784) and Evans, Robert Harding Evans (1778-1857) Title Old Ballads, Historical and Narrative , with some of Modern Date Collected from Rare Copies and Manuscripts...A New Edition, Revised and Considerably Enlarged from Public and Private Collections, by his son. Binding Leather spine with marbled boards Book Condition Scuffing and wear to spine and boards. Size Small octavo Publisher London Bulwer: 1810 Seller ID 863 4 volumes. 384, 364, 364, 367 pp. Engraved frontispiece to volume one. In these volumes is a collection of ballads not found in Percy's "Reliques of Ancient Poetry". Evan's "Ballad's..." originally was published in 1777 then expanded to include others found in old manuscripts and broadsides on 1784 and published again by Evan's son on 1810. William Bulwer, the publisher, had type cast specifically for these volumes. He, with Thomas Bensley brought about the last great innovation of English typography in the age of of handwriting - the abolition of the long s. Each of these volumes has a bookplate of the noted Irish lawyer Gerald Fitzgibbons. He took up writing in later years with the book "Ireland in 1868, the Battlefield and Party Strife".
